As we wandered around Bukit Batok Central not knowing what to eat, we remembered hearing about this white beehoon located at Happy Hawkers beside the MRT station. Pro tip: Don’t be deceived by the sign above the stall that says ‘Nasi Lemak’, nor be misled (which I was) by the economic beehoon that they were also selling. Upon asking, the seafood white beehoon was actually available but I do think that they should avoid confusing diners.

A wide selection of white beehoon from lala with prawns, lala with red grouper, lala with crab, lala with crayfish. The medium portion fed both of us more than just comfortably, but we also had a taste of 6 fresh plump prawns and an abundance of lala that seemed unlimited. While the egg broth here was slightly lacking in a tinge of creaminess, the crustacean sweetness made up for this imperfection. Extremely enjoyable on a rainy day. Friends of Bukit Batok, don’t miss this!
